EXPLANATION
Given that Gloria's Bank Account earned $2,400 in 5 years, we can assevere the following relationship for Simple Interest:
\(Amount=P\cdot(1+r\cdot t)\)Where P=Principal r=rate=0.05 t=time=5 years
As the Amount is the sum of the Earns plus the Principal, we can replace the terms as follows:
\(\text{Earn}+\text{P}=\text{P}\cdot(1+r\cdot t)\)Subtracting P to both sides:
\(\text{Earn}=P\cdot(1+r\cdot t)-P\)Taking P as a common factor:
\(\text{Earn}=P\cdot(1+rt-1)\)Dividing both sides by rt:
\(\frac{Earn}{rt}=P\)Switching sides:
\(P=\frac{Earn}{rt}\)Replacing terms:
\(P=\frac{2,400}{0.05\cdot5}\)Simplifying:
\(P=\frac{2,400}{0.05\cdot5}=9,600\)In conclusion, the amount deposited was $9,600

In 2022 the 56th Super Bowl was played in Inglewood, California. I started to make a data set on the Super Bowl for each year and added a number of variables. For each variable, tell me if the level of measurement is Nominal, Ordinal, or Continuous. The quarter of the game when the winning team first took the lead (first quarter, second quarter, third quarter, or fourth quarter). Ordinal Nominal None of the answers are correct Continuous In 2022 the 56th Super Bowl was played in Inglewood, California. I started to make a data set on the Super Bowl for each year and added a number of variables. For each variable, tell me if the level of measurement is Nominal, Ordinal, or Continuous. The quarter of the game when the winning team took the lead for the rest of the game (to the win) (first quarter, second quarter, third quarter, or fourth quarter). Ordinal None of the answers are correct Nominal Continuous
The level of measurement for the variable "The quarter of the game when the winning team first took the lead" is Ordinal.
Ordinal measurement refers to data that can be ordered or ranked, but the differences between values may not be equal or measurable. In the context of the Super Bowl, the variable represents the order in which the winning team took the lead during the game. The categories are first quarter, second quarter, third quarter, or fourth quarter.
These categories have a natural order, as one quarter occurs before another, and they can be ranked based on their chronological sequence within the game. However, the differences between the quarters are not equal, as the length of each quarter may vary, and the time it takes for a team to take the lead can differ as well.
For example, if a team took the lead in the second quarter, we know that it occurred after the first quarter but before the third quarter. However, we cannot assume that the time duration or the point difference between the first and second quarters is the same as between the second and third quarters.
Nominal measurement is not applicable in this case because it is used for categorical variables without an inherent order or ranking. Continuous measurement is also not suitable because it pertains to variables that can take any value within a range, such as temperature or time, and the quarter of the game does not represent a continuous scale.
To summarize, the level of measurement for the variable "The quarter of the game when the winning team first took the lead" in the Super Bowl dataset is Ordinal.

A loan is made for $4800 with an APR of 12% and payments made monthly for 24 months. What is the payment amount? What is the finance charge?
The monthly payment amount is $217.42 and the finance charge is $413.02.
The payment amount and finance charge can be found by using the formula below
Payment amount formula: PMT = (P x R x (1 + R)^N) / ((1 + R)^N - 1)
Finance charge formula: Finance charge = Total payment - Loan amount
Where P = Loan amount
R = Interest rate per period
N = Number of periods
Given that a loan is made for $4800 with an APR of 12% and payments made monthly for 24 months
Therefore,P = $4800R = 12% / 12 = 1% per month
N = 24
Using the Payment amount formula above: PMT = (P x R x (1 + R)^N) / ((1 + R)^N - 1)
PMT = ($4800 x 0.01 x (1 + 0.01)^24) / ((1 + 0.01)^24 - 1)
PMT = $217.42
Hence, the monthly payment amount is $217.42 (rounded to two decimal places).
Using the finance charge formula above: Finance charge = Total payment - Loan amount
Total payment = Payment amount x Number of periods
Total payment = $217.42 x 24 = $5213.02
Finance charge = $5213.02 - $4800
Finance charge = $413.02
Hence, the finance charge is $413.02 (rounded to two decimal places).

5- A rectangle that has a perimeter of 16 cm has been dilated with a scale factor of 3. What is the perimeter of the new shape?
6- A triangle that has an area of 36 squared cm has been dilated with a scale factor of 0. 5.
Find the area of the new triangle.
CAN I PLEASE GET SOME HELP ON THIS. THANK YOU
5- Perimeter of the new rectangle is 48 cm.
6- Area of the new triangle is 9 cm².
5- A rectangle that has a perimeter of 16 cm has been dilated with a scale factor of 3. To find the perimeter of the new shape, we need to multiply the original perimeter by the scale factor:
16 cm * 3 = 48 cm
So the perimeter of the new shape is 48 cm.
6- A triangle that has an area of 36 squared cm has been dilated with a scale factor of 0.5. To find the area of the new triangle, we need to multiply the original area by the square of the scale factor:
36 cm² * (0.5)²
= 36 cm² * 0.25
= 9 cm²
So the area of the new triangle is 9 cm².
